R. W. Wier, born August27, 1923 in Mabank, Texas to Lonnie and Maime Wier, died on August 24, 2014 in Bedford, Texas. He grew up in and received his education in Mabank. He joined the Marine Corps at age 17 and served in the South Pacific during World War II and in Korea in 1950-51. Upon discharge from the Marines he joined the Dallas Fire Department and served for 26 years. He retired as a driver engineer. He and his wife were active members of the First United Methodist Church for over 40 years. He was also a 65 year member of the Masonic Lodge. He was preceded in death by his parents Lonnie Wier and Mamie Warbinton, brothers Glenn and Dale Wier, and sister Lowayne Wier Gooch. He is survived by his wife of 65 years, Willow Deen Wier, daughter Linda Harris and husband Tom, sister Eunice Getzendanner and husband Gene, brother Joe Wier, and numerous nieces and nephews.
